Ref: 24401 This is an exciting opportunity for an Electrical Design Engineer to join a leading manufacturer of high-tech bespoke machinery. Part of a global technology group, the business combines expertise in many different areas to help blue-chip manufacturers improve productivity, quality and manufacturing performance across sectors including Medical Devices, Aerospace, Automotive, Electronics and Precision Engineering. Electrical Design Engineer – The Role: * Design electrical systems and panel layouts for bespoke industrial automation and machine vision equipment * Produce electrical schematics, wiring diagrams and terminal plans using AutoCAD Electrical * Specify electrical, control and safety components for automation machinery * Prepare technical documentation including electrical drawings, process flow diagrams and control system architecture * Work closely with Mechanical Design and Applications Engineers to deliver projects on time and to specification * Coordinate with suppliers and support component selection throughout project delivery * Support electrical panel build, machine wiring and electrical testing during manufacture * Support ongoing improvements and modifications to existing automation systems Electrical Design Engineer – What We're Looking For: * Experience designing electrical systems for industrial machinery, automation or special purpose equipment * Strong AutoCAD Electrical experience (or equivalent electrical CAD package) * Experience producing electrical schematics, panel layouts and manufacturing documentation * Good understanding of industrial electrical components, machine safety and control panel design * Knowledge of industrial communication networks such as Profinet, Profibus, EtherNet/IP, TCP/IP or IO-Link * Excellent problem-solving skills with a logical and methodical approach * Strong communication skills and the ability to work within a multidisciplinary engineering team Desirable Experience: * Electrical Engineering degree or equivalent qualification * Knowledge of robotics and automated machinery * Basic PLC fault-finding and commissioning experience * Full UK Driving Licence - c5% of your time will be spent on client sites in the UK Why Join? * Work on cutting-edge Machine Vision, Automation and Smart Manufacturing projects * Operate from one of the UK's premier science and innovation hubs. * Support towards IET Chartered Engineer status through a structured CPD programme * Performance-related bonus, Company Health Insurance and Pension * Collaborate with experienced engineers developing advanced automation technology for global manufacturers * Excellent opportunities for technical development and long-term career progression Interested?
